Yap, FSM –  The progress of digital technology and the widespread use of the internet have created opportunities for communication and education as well as social interactions. With these advances, it is easy for people to communicate including cyberbullying, a form of harassment or bullying that occurs through electronic means such as social media, or online platforms, which can have serious emotional, psychological, and social consequences for individuals, particularly our youth.

Cyberbullying gives people the authority to do certain things such as spreading hurtful rumors, messages, or images that can deeply affect a person’s well-being and sense of safety.

Increasing awareness and education are key to preventing cyberbullying, providing support for victims, and creating a safer, more inclusive online environment for all residents of Yap State.

The State of Yap is one of the four states that make up the Federated States of Micronesia, along with the states of Pohnpei, Chuuk and Kosrae. Yap is the Western-most island in the FSM, located about midway between Guam and Palau.
